平人气象论篇/Ping Ren Qi Xiang Lun
(On the Normal Pulse of a Person)
黄帝问日:平人何如?岐伯对日:人一呼脉再动,一吸脉亦再动,呼吸定息脉五动,闰[《外科精义》引“闰”作“为”]以太息,命日平人。平人者不病也。常以不病[《甲乙》“不病”下有“之人以”三字]调病人,医不病,故为病人平息以调之为法。
Yellow Emperor asked:"What is the pulse beat condition of a normal person like?" Qibo answered:"The pulse of a normal person beats twice in an exhalation, and twice in an inhalation, and an inhalation and an exhalation is called one respiration. Sometimes, a pulse beat occurs in the interval of the end of inhalation and the beginning of exhalation. The condition of the pulse beat five times in a respiration is the longer respiration of the person. People of four or five times of pulse beats in a respiration is called a normal person who has no disease.
"In diagnostic palpation, one should measure the patient's pulse with the standard of a normal healthy person who has no disease to check the variation of the pulse beats of the patient's pulse beats with the breathing of a normal person. This is the rule of diagnostic palpation.
人一呼脉一动,一吸脉一动[《太素》“动”下有“者”字],日少气。人一呼脉三动,一吸脉三动而躁,尺热曰病温,尺不热脉滑曰病风,脉濇曰痹[《甲乙》无“脉濇曰痹”四字]。人一呼脉四动以上[《太素》“动”作“至”,无“以上”二字]日死,脉绝不至日死,乍疏乍数日死。
"If the pulse of the patient beats once in an exhaltion and once in an inhalation, it shows the healthy-energy of the patient is declined.
"If the pulse beats three times in an exhalation and three times in an inhalation, and the pulse is rapid with hyperirritability, and at the same time the skin by the Chi-fu is hot like burning, it is the seasonal febrile disease; if the skin by the Chi-fu is not hot, and the pulse is slippery, it is the disease of wind-evil.
"If the pulse beats four times in an exhalation, ie, eight times or more in a respiration, or the pulse beats stop without reappearing, or the pulses beat rapidly and slowly by turns without a regular pattern, the patient will die.
平人之常气禀于胃[《甲乙》作“人常禀气于胃”],胃[《太机真藏论》王注引“胃”下有“气”字]者,平人之常气也。人无胃气日逆,逆者[《太素》“者”作“曰”]死。
"The normal pulse energy stems from the stomach, and the stomach-energy is the normal pulse energy of a normal person. If the stomach-energy is absent in one's pulse, it is called the adverse condition, which may cause the death of the patient.
